Inhibitory Effects of Scoparone From Chestnut Inner Shell on Platelet-Derived Growth factor-BB-induced Vascular Smooth Muscle Cell Migration and Vascular Neointima Hyperplasia

Abstract:

Background:
Compounds of the inner shell of chestnut (Castanea crenata) have diverse biological activities, including anti-cancer and anti-oxidant activities. Here we explored the effects of an extract of chestnut inner shells and of its bioactive component scoparone on vascular smooth muscle cell migration and vessel damage.
Results:
The ethanol extract of chestnut inner shells, containing 11 major compounds, inhibited platelet-derived growth factor (PDGF)-BB-induced migration of rat aortic smooth muscle cells (RASMCs). Among these compounds, scoparone (6,7-dimethoxycoumarin) suppressed RASMC migration and wound healing in response to PDGF-BB but did not affect RASMC proliferation. In RASMCs, scoparone inhibited the PDGF-BB-induced rat aortic sprout outgrowth and attenuated the PDGF-BB-mediated increase in phosphorylation of mitogen-activated protein kinases (MAPKs), p38 MAPK and extracellular signal-regulated kinase 1/2. The in vivo administration of scoparone resulted in the attenuation of neointima formation in balloon-injured carotid arteries of rats.
Conclusion:
These findings demonstrate that scoparone, found in chestnut inner shells, may inhibit cell migration through suppression of the phosphorylation of MAPKs in PDGF-BB-treated RASMCs, probably contributing to the reduction of neointimal hyperplasia induced after vascular injury. Therefore, scoparone and chestnut inner shell may be a potential agent or functional food, respectively, for the prevention of vascular disorders such as vascular restenosis or atherosclerosis. © 2019 Society of Chemical Industry.
